Proper irrigation management is key to optimize water use and increase crop yield. Water is a limiting factor in Florida citrus production during most of the year due to extremely sandy soils with low water-holding capacity and non-uniform distribution of rainfall. Soil moisture sensor systems may provide the most reliable data for effective citrus irrigation scheduling under these conditions. Rad …

Weather is one of the most important factors affecting crop growth and production. The Florida Automated Weather Network (FAWN), a University of Florida-operated service, was created to assist growers in making decisions related primarily to irrigation scheduling and cold protection. Currently, the FAWN network operates 42 stations located from Jay to Homestead that record and report every 15 minutes on …

By Larry Duncan Successive hard freezes in Florida in the late 1980s resulted in widespread replanting of citrus groves. Within a few years, many groves on the Central Ridge had discrete patches of poorly growing, chlorotic young trees amid patches of vigorously growing trees. Stubby root symptoms on the declining trees suggested damage by sting nematodes (Belonolaimus longicaudatus). This nematode …

By Arnold Schumann and Laura Waldo Florida citrus trees may require irrigation throughout the year due to the extremely sandy soils with low water-holding capacities and the warm subtropical climate with distinct drought periods in spring. Citrus trees are evergreen and may be actively growing at any time, with no true dormant phase. HLB-affected trees are particularly prone to multiple …
